Diane C. Markesich is a scholar working on Epidemiology, Molecular Biology and Genetics. According to data from OpenAlex, Diane C. Markesich has authored 16 papers receiving a total of 811 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 8 papers in Epidemiology, 7 papers in Molecular Biology and 6 papers in Genetics. Recurrent topics in Diane C. Markesich’s work include Mycobacterium research and diagnosis (7 papers), Helicobacter pylori-related gastroenterology studies (5 papers) and Tuberculosis Research and Epidemiology (3 papers). Diane C. Markesich is often cited by papers focused on Mycobacterium research and diagnosis (7 papers), Helicobacter pylori-related gastroenterology studies (5 papers) and Tuberculosis Research and Epidemiology (3 papers). Diane C. Markesich collaborates with scholars based in United States and United Kingdom. Diane C. Markesich's co-authors include David Y. Graham, H H Yoshimura, F A el-Zaatari, Susan Henning and Hans Gärtner and has published in prestigious journals such as Gastroenterology, Development and Gut.
